You have just received a windfall from an investment you made in a​ friend's business. She will be paying you $23,629 at the end of this​ year, $47,258 at the end of next​ year, and $70,887 at the end of the year after that​ (three years from​ today). The interest rate is 8.3%per year.

a. What is the present value of your​ windfall?

b. What is the future value of your windfall in three years​ (on the date of the last​ payment)?

Answer #1

Cash Flows:
Year 1 = $23,629
Year 2 = $47,258
Year 3 = $70,887

Interest Rate = 8.30%

Present Value = $23,629/1.083 + $47,258/1.083^2 + $70,887/1.083^3
Present Value = $21,818.10 + $40,291.96 + $55,806.04
Present Value = $117,916.10

Future Value = $23,629*1.083^2 + $47,258*1.083 + $70,887
Future Value = $27,714.19 + $51,180.41 + $70,887.00
Future Value = $149,781.60
